    UK to introduce mileage tax for electric cars in 2028 – Research Snipers

    AdminBy AdminNo Comments3 Mins Read
    Facebook Twitter Pinterest LinkedIn Tumblr Email
    Share
    Facebook Twitter LinkedIn Pinterest Email


    From 2028, electric car drivers in the UK will have to pay a distance-based levy. With the new tax per mile driven, the state wants to compensate for falling fuel tax revenues.

    Route-based tax from 2028

    Anyone driving an electric car in the UK will face additional costs from April 2028. The state is introducing a distance-based tax that is calculated per kilometer driven. Battery electric vehicles will be charged three pence per mile. Plug-in hybrids pay half. Electric vans and buses are excluded for the time being. The reason for the new tax model is purely fiscal.

    With the increasing switch to electromobility, the state is losing revenue from the classic fuel tax. Projections suggest that gasoline tax revenue will halve by the 2030s. The new levy is intended to plug the resulting budget gap and finance the infrastructure.

    Self-disclosure and control

    As the British government confirmed, the system is called Electric Vehicle Excise Duty, or eVED for short. The concept focuses on privacy and does not use GPS tracking. Vehicle owners declare their mileage themselves when renewing their vehicle tax annually. An inspection will take place later as part of the main inspection. Historically, drivers finance road construction through various taxes. In the United Kingdom, motor vehicle tax has existed in its current form since 1920. The introduction of a usage-based toll for private cars now represents a paradigm shift. Other European countries are closely monitoring the British plan.

    Criticism and perspective for Germany

    Although electric cars remain cheaper to maintain than combustion engines due to the new regulation, there are headwinds. Industry groups warn that additional costs could deter potential buyers. There are fears that the growth in registration numbers will be slowed down. Transferring the British model to Germany is being actively discussed among transport experts. In this country, purely electric cars are exempt from vehicle tax until the end of 2030. After that, weight-based taxation takes effect. Since the German state is also missing out on billions from the energy tax on fuels in the long term, a kilometer-based levy would be a logical consequence.

    With an average mileage of 12,300 kilometers per year, an identical tax would cost electric car drivers in this country around 270 euros per year. However, high bureaucratic hurdles and strict data protection regulations stand in the way of such an implementation in Germany. The comprehensive collection of driving data is politically highly controversial. However, the British model of self-disclosure in combination with the comparison by the TÜV could serve as a template to solve the problem without permanent monitoring. The financing of road infrastructure is probably facing a change.
